Obviously we know that players can play 1v1, 2v2, and 3v3 in versus multiplayer. There are a few things that I would like to discuss about the maps.

For 3v3 GameBattles matches there are only 3 maps to choose from; Exile, Fort Deen, and Frozen Valley. Do you not think that this will get a little repetitive? ( DLC will help us out but at a cost and in the future )

Another question I wanted to ask is, do you think that if teams play 1v1 or 2v2 that they will be able to use up to the 3v3 maps? I would really like this to happen. It would allow for a bigger margin of dominance for the teams who are truly skilled.

Any thoughts on this topic?

Map List:

1 vs 1 Maps ( 5 )
Chasms (1v1)
Blood Gulch (1v1)
Pirth Outskirts (1v1)
Release (1v1)
Tundra (1v1)

2 vs 2 Maps ( 6 )
Beasley's Plateau (2v2)
Crevice (2v2)
The Docks (2v2)
Labyrinth (2v2)
Repository (2v2)
Terminal Moraine (2v2)

3 vs 3 Maps ( 3 )
Exile (3v3)
Fort Deen (3v3)
Frozen Valley (3v3)
